The OHTO Auto Sharp Pencil, catchily named the AP-205, is a 0.5mm mechanical pencil. It’s available with black, blue, green or red barrels and costs £1.60 ($2.50ish) from Cult Pens, who sponsored this post. This is a great neutral grey/gray. It’s very wet but dries in a reasonable time. This is part of Noodler’s waterproof range. Thank you to Pure Pens for sending me this ink to review and to keep.
